Table of Contents

Introduction
Part I: The Historical Background: The Receiving Region and the Origins of the Greek Refugee Problem
1: Macedonia 1870-1922
2: The Refugees
Part II: Refugee Resettlement in Macedonia
3: Greek State Policy and the Involvement of the League of Nations
4: The Land Issue before and during the Refugee Resettlement
5: Agricultural Resettlement and Land Distribution
Part III: The Social, Political and Ethnological Impact
6: The Social and Political Impact
7: The Ethnological Impact
8: Geographical Distribution of the Refugees
Part IV: Developments in the Infrastructure and Agricultural Economy of Macedonia
9: Infrastructure Development
10: The Impact of Refugee Resettlement on Agriculture and Animal Husbandry
Epilogue
Appendices
Bibliography
Index

Reviews

This is a well-researched, informative, rich account of a significant period in the history of Greek Macedonia.... It is embedded in the existing Greek historiography and its interests. It is well worth reading.
*Violetta Hionidou, American Historical Review*
